Visitation

Only people on a prisoner's approved Visiting List can schedule or attend visits at Chippewa CF. If you're not listed, ask the prisoner to add you. Start by completing the CAJ-103 visiting application through MDOC's approved electronic process or by mailing it to the facility (incomplete applications won't be processed). Approval can take up to four weeks, and you can't schedule a visit until you're approved. Once approved, register on the Michigan DOC ViaPath visitation scheduling site to book in-person or video visits. Visits must be scheduled at least 48 hours and no more than seven days in advance. MDOC releases time slots at 8:00 a.m. starting Oct. 25, 2025. When you arrive, sign in, show pictured ID, follow dress and conduct rules, stay in public visiting areas, and keep in mind the limit is five visitors at a time.

Communication

Chippewa Correctional Facility uses ViaPath (GTL) for video visits and telephone service. Video visits last 20 minutes and cost $3.20 per visit, paid in advance by the visitor. Most non-legal video visits are recorded by default, but attorney-client calls are not. Log into the ViaPath visitor website at least 10 minutes before your scheduled time and be ready to show pictured ID on camera. Up to five people can join a video visit, and children under two don't count toward the limit. The facility enforces attire and no-item rules during video visits, and immediate family can show legal documents if needed. For phone calls, GTL rates are $0.0735 per minute (effective 10/1/2023). Prisoners can store up to 20 Personal Allowed Numbers (PAN), which reset quarterly. For technical or billing help, contact ViaPath/GTL support.

Sending Money

Chippewa Correctional Facility follows MDOC rules that limit any single deposit to a prisoner's account to $300. Family and friends can typically add funds online, by phone, or at on-site kiosks, though available options vary by facility. When making a payment, select the correct facility and inmate, then choose the deposit type (commissary, bond, or bill) before paying. Online and phone deposits require the inmate's full name and a facility or booking ID, plus your billing information. Double-check IDs and amounts, follow the payment prompts, and confirm the deposit went through.

How can I block unwanted prisoner calls or remove a block?

You can refuse an incoming call by hanging up or pressing "1". To permanently block calls, press "6" when prompted and set a 4-digit PIN. To remove a block, call GTL at 855-466-2832.
